About the role
Amidst widely recognized legal services to US and international institutions, Arnold & Porter’s Financial Services Practice Group of more than 70 lawyers offers comprehensive regulatory, litigation, legislative, and transactional services to financial institution and fintech clients. The practice group handles complex regulatory and transactional issues, chartering and licensing, investigations, and administrative enforcement actions and represents clients in legislative matters related to the financial services industry.
